Author: sebawagner
Date: Sat Jul 7 08:24:05 2012
New Revision: 1358524
URL: http://svn.apache.org/viewvc?rev=1358524&view=rev
Log:
Merge r1357469 to 2.0 branch
Modified:
incubator/openmeetings/branches/2.0/src/org/openmeetings/servlet/outputhandler/ScreenRequestHandler.java
Modified:
incubator/openmeetings/branches/2.0/src/org/openmeetings/servlet/outputhandler/ScreenRequestHandler.java
URL:
http://svn.apache.org/viewvc/incubator/openmeetings/branches/2.0/src/org/openmeetings/servlet/outputhandler/ScreenRequestHandler.java?rev=1358524&r1=1358523&r2=1358524&view=diff
==============================================================================
---
incubator/openmeetings/branches/2.0/src/org/openmeetings/servlet/outputhandler/ScreenRequestHandler.java
(original)
+++
incubator/openmeetings/branches/2.0/src/org/openmeetings/servlet/outputhandler/ScreenRequestHandler.java
Sat Jul 7 08:24:05 2012
@@ -124,10 +124,10 @@ public class ScreenRequestHandler extend
log.debug("sid: " + sid);
Long users_id =
getSessionManagement().checkSession(sid);
- if (users_id < 0) {
+ if (users_id == 0) {
+ //checkSession will return 0 in case of invalid
session
throw new Exception("Request from invalid user
" + users_id);
}
-
String publicSID =
httpServletRequest.getParameter("publicSID");
if (publicSID == null) {
throw new Exception("publicSID is empty: " +
publicSID);
@@ -294,6 +294,7 @@ public class ScreenRequestHandler extend
ctx.put("default_quality_screensharing",
default_quality_screensharing);
+ //invited guest does not have valid user_id
(have user_id == -1)
ctx.put("user_id", users_id);
String port =
httpServletRequest.getParameter("port");